Unison will be implementing EMV microchip technology in our credit and debit cards to increase the security of transactions. EMV (Europay, MasterCard®, Visa®) heightens card security by encrypting your card information, making it more difficult to compromise. The card’s small microchip provides greater protection for you by reducing the likelihood of fraud and giving you peace of mind.

In the future, you will be receiving a new credit and/or debit card equipped with an EMV chip. We are working closely with our card processors and anticipate reissuance to begin in 2016. Until then, please know that your current card, with a traditional magnetic strip, is secure. You are protected by the Visa® Zero Liability policy, which means your liability for unauthorized transactions is $0. You may notice that merchants are gradually upgrading their payment terminals to accept both magnetic strip cards and those with EMV chips.
